# AegisGitea MCP - Project Summary
|
|
|
|
**Status**: Phase 1 Complete - Foundation Implemented
|
|
|
|
---
|
|
|
|
## What Was Built
|
|
|
|
A complete, production-ready implementation of AegisGitea MCP - a security-first Model Context Protocol server that enables controlled AI access to self-hosted Gitea repositories.

## Implemented Features
|
|
|
|
### Phase 1: Foundation (COMPLETE)
|
|
|
|
#### Core Infrastructure
|
|
- [x] FastAPI-based MCP server
|
|
- [x] Server-Sent Events (SSE) endpoint for real-time communication
|
|
- [x] Health check and status endpoints
|
|
- [x] Structured logging with configurable levels
|
|
- [x] Environment-based configuration management
|
|
|
|
#### Security Features
|
|
- [x] Bot user authentication via access tokens
|
|
- [x] Dynamic authorization via Gitea permissions
|
|
- [x] Comprehensive audit logging (timestamp, tool, repo, target, correlation ID)
|
|
- [x] File size limits (configurable, default 1MB)
|
|
- [x] Request timeout protection
|
|
- [x] Input validation and error handling
|
|
- [x] Non-root Docker container execution
|
|
|
|
#### MCP Tools
|
|
- [x] `list_repositories` - List all bot-visible repositories
|
|
- [x] `get_repository_info` - Get repository metadata
|
|
- [x] `get_file_tree` - Browse repository file structure
|
|
- [x] `get_file_contents` - Read file contents with size limits
|
|
|
|
#### Gitea Integration
|
|
- [x] Async HTTP client with proper error handling
|
|
- [x] Bot user authentication and verification
|
|
- [x] Repository access control enforcement
|
|
- [x] File content retrieval with encoding handling
|
|
- [x] Tree/directory listing support
|
|
|
|
#### Developer Experience
|
|
- [x] Docker containerization with multi-stage builds
|
|
- [x] Docker Compose for easy deployment
|
|
- [x] Makefile with common development tasks
|
|
- [x] Pytest test suite with fixtures
|
|
- [x] Type hints and validation with Pydantic
|
|
- [x] Code quality tools (black, ruff, mypy)
|

## Architecture Highlights
|
|
|
|
### Separation of Concerns
|
|
|
|
```
|
|
ChatGPT ──HTTP/SSE──> MCP Server ──API──> Gitea
|
|
│
|
|
├──> Audit Logger (all actions logged)
|
|
├──> Config Manager (env-based settings)
|
|
└──> Tool Handlers (bounded operations)
|
|
```
|
|
|
|
### Security Model
|
|
|
|
1. **Authorization**: Fully delegated to Gitea (bot user permissions)
|
|
2. **Authentication**: Token-based, rotatable
|
|
3. **Auditability**: Every action logged with correlation IDs
|
|
4. **Safety**: Read-only, bounded operations, fail-safe defaults
|
|
|
|
### Key Design Decisions
|
|
|
|
- **No write operations**: Read-only by design, impossible to modify repositories
|
|
- **No global search**: All tools require explicit repository targeting
|
|
- **Dynamic permissions**: Changes in Gitea take effect immediately
|
|
- **Stateless server**: No session management, fully stateless
|
|
- **Explicit over implicit**: No hidden or automatic operations

## Next Steps for Deployment
|
|
|
|
1. **Setup Bot User** (5 min)
|
|
- Create `aegis-bot` user in Gitea
|
|
- Generate read-only access token
|
|
|
|
2. **Configure Environment** (2 min)
|
|
- Copy `.env.example` to `.env`
|
|
- Set `GITEA_URL` and `GITEA_TOKEN`
|
|
|
|
3. **Deploy Container** (1 min)
|
|
- Run `docker-compose up -d`
|
|
- Verify with `curl http://localhost:8080/health`
|
|
|
|
4. **Setup Reverse Proxy** (10-30 min)
|
|
- Configure Traefik/Caddy/Nginx
|
|
- Obtain TLS certificates
|
|
- Test HTTPS access
|
|
|
|
5. **Grant Repository Access** (2 min per repo)
|
|
- Add `aegis-bot` as collaborator
|
|
- Set Read permission
|
|
|
|
6. **Connect ChatGPT** (5 min)
|
|
- Add MCP server in ChatGPT settings
|
|
- Test with "List my Gitea repositories"
|
|
|
|
**Total time**: ~30-60 minutes for complete setup

## Known Limitations
|
|
|
|
1. **Audit Log Size**: Logs grow unbounded (implement rotation)
|
|
2. **Rate Limiting**: Per-server, not per-client
|
|
3. **Caching**: No caching layer (every request hits Gitea)
|
|
4. **Error Messages**: Could be more user-friendly
|
|
5. **Test Coverage**: Core logic tested, tools need more coverage
|
|
|
|
None of these are blockers for production use.
